Newton Fallowell are pleased to be able to offer for sale this spacious three bedroomed semi detached home which occupies a head of cul de sac position. The property is of good spacious proportions and is presented to a good standard. Internally the accommodation in brief comprises: - entrance hall, guest cloak room, large extended dining kitchen, main reception room with log burner and on the first floor a landing leads to three well proportioned bedrooms and bathroom. Outside the property enjoys a deep forecourt providing extensive parking and to the rear is a pleasant private garden featuring seating and lawned areas. There is a large workshop/shed.
